Convoy tackles the Darling-Barka River’s ‘death rattle’

ANYONE with a boat, lilo or even a pool noodle is invited to join a convoy to demonstrate deepening concerns over mismanagement of the Darling River and Menindee Lakes next month. An array of boats, including Tuesday Browell’s homemade, solar-powered Egyptian felucca, will launch into the 47km-long weir pool at Menindee on April 16, for […]
